Is there a way to have the toolbar show up on my second monitor?
Is there a way to have the toolbar show up on my second monitor?
I don't think so, not without using a third party app like ultramon.
I have the 2nd monitor set to extended desktop & I can put my taskbar on the other monitor.
Jerry
OK, let me rephrase that. You can put it on one or the other but not both at the same time. I assumed you meant stretch it across both monitors.
